    Or just improve his body conditioning, as this is actually a thing, unlike conditioning your chin, which is just a given. You can train your neck, but just that.
    With body, there is a million of ways to condition it. Also body punches even in fights help with that.
    With headshots, every single hard one takes something from you permanently.

    Bakole says a lot of things. Apparently, he hasn't heard about the age-old saying, 'what happens in sparring stays in sparring'. According to his claims, he stopped pretty much half of the top active HWs in sparring. I think he made himself quite a few enemies with that tendency to be mouthy about sparring sessions. But sparring is not an actual fight anyway. It is used like the free practices used in Formula 1, testing strategies, fine-tuning things. Even if Bakole stopped Usyk with a body punch in sparring, we don't know any context. We don't know how it happened; we haven't seen any footage of it. We don't know what the arrangement was for sparring, whether there were specific things Usyk was trying out, and Bakole just felt like knocking him down by catching him off-guard. The point is, using Bakole’s claims as a reference for Usyk’s alleged weakness to body punches is quite futile.
